Source: CLARK COUNTY REPUBLICAN & PRESS (Neillsville, Wis.) 11/03/1921

Tease, Sereda (Marriage – 31 OCT 1921)

A telegram from Gerald Marsh at Scranton, Pa., Tuesday to his parents, Mr. and Mrs. A.B. Marsh, stated that he was married the day before to Miss Sereda Tease of Moscow, Pa. Gerald is the only son of Mr. and Mrs. A.B. Marsh. He was born and grew to manhood here (Neillsville, Clark County, Wis.), and graduated from Neillsville High School in 1914. He had a position at Scranton, Pa., and later in Indiana in which he made good. He enlisted in the navy during the war and saw a great deal of life on the seas. After the war he went back to his old position and about a year ago he became sales manager for the Sall Mountain Co., an asbestos and roofing company at Scranton. He is a fine, manly young man, intelligent, and with a ready ability to make and keep friends wherever he goes. He has good business qualities too, which will ensure his success in life. Neillsville friends will extend their heartiest good wishes to Gerald and his brid, in which the Press joins.
